The sun is calling for investigation: Despite the court’s decision, entry to Vlorë Airport is being blocked, and the investment is stalled.

Businessman Behgjet Pacolli has commented on the recent developments concerning the Vlorë airport project. He reported that his company and associated subcontractors were prevented from accessing the site beginning May 18. Pacolli stated that, at the time of the blockage, the terminal and primary infrastructure of the project were nearing completion.

In his statement, Pacolli indicated that the project was in the final stages of internal cleaning and environmental compliance procedures prior to commencing operations. However, he alleged that access to the airport was subsequently blocked by “unauthorized groups,” who reportedly received assistance from the State Police. Pacolli emphasized the substantial financial commitment to the project, noting that over 310 million euros had been invested.

He asserted that the work undertaken adhered to high professional standards and involved the integration of international technical systems and management structures sourced from Dublin. The concerns raised by Pacolli highlight significant disruptions to what he described as a near-completion infrastructure. His account suggests that external interference impeded the final operationalization phase of the airport.
